2006 Alfa Romeo 166 vs. 2011 Peugeot 4007

To start off, 2011 Peugeot 4007 is newer by 5 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2006 Alfa Romeo 166.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2006 Alfa Romeo 166 would be higher. At 3,179 cc (6 cylinders), 2006 Alfa Romeo 166 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Alfa Romeo 166 (238 HP) has 84 more horse power than 2011 Peugeot 4007. (154 HP).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Alfa Romeo 166 should accelerate faster than 2011 Peugeot 4007.

Because 2011 Peugeot 4007 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2006 Alfa Romeo 166.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2011 Peugeot 4007 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Peugeot 4007 (380 Nm) has 91 more torque (in Nm) than 2006 Alfa Romeo 166. (289 Nm). This means 2011 Peugeot 4007 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2006 Alfa Romeo 166.

Compare all specifications:

2006 Alfa Romeo 166 2011 Peugeot 4007
Make Alfa Romeo Peugeot
Model 166 4007
Year Released 2006 2011
Body Type Sedan SUV
Engine Position Front Front
Engine Size 3179 cc 2179 cc
Engine Cylinders 6 cylinders 4 cylinders
Engine Type V in-line
Valves per Cylinder 4 valves 4 valves
Horse Power 238 HP 154 HP
Torque 289 Nm 380 Nm
Engine Bore Size 93 mm 85 mm
Engine Stroke Size 78 mm 96 mm
Fuel Type Gasoline - Premium Diesel
Drive Type Front 4WD
Number of Seats 5 seats 5 seats
Number of Doors 4 doors 5 doors
